Earthquake details

Wednesday, May 23, 2007 Earthquake

The earthquake hit Mexico on Wednesday, May 23, 2007 at 19:09 UTC with a magnitude of 5.6. The closest known location in the current dataset is Túxpam de Rodríguez Cano (Mexico - MX), about 150.4 km away. The epicenter is located at longitude -96.359 and latitude 21.892.

Magnitude 5.6
Alert Strong
Depth 10.0 km
Coordinates 21.892, -96.359
UTC time 2007-05-23 19:09:15.130
Location Tampico
Country Mexico (MX)
Severity Strong
